# Announcement

Maintaining open source projects regularly alone can lead to delay of updates and lower quality code. That's why moving forward, I decided to get more help by moving this project from my [personal GitHub account](https://github.com/jofftiquez) to [OSSPH's GitHub organization account](https://github.com/ossphilippines). This way I can get more help directly from OSSPH's amazing community, and hopefully, it will yield faster updates and more eyes watching the project. Thank you for your support!
